Output ab31ca2617deec49cf6c188e4e296c2abcf61d36877bd8dea949d6bbdcc5d114:2

value
17387213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a75f58d83e6c53b402e0e30dde8eec3ef9ba6428 OP_EQUAL
address
MPA9JJ4gxFbm7AtkhoAPNbTuT69Ljtr87H
transaction
ab31ca2617deec49cf6c188e4e296c2abcf61d36877bd8dea949d6bbdcc5d114
spent
true